Our next academy focus this week is with our Under 10 Select side who won against Bollington United. 

One of the main aims of training in the week was pressing high up the pitch.

Despite going behind, the side managed to bounce back well eventually taking the lead at half time.

Despite being put under pressure, the young Silkmen defended very well with some great recovery runs.

It was a strong comeback in the first half, particularly after going behind early on.

Early in the second half, Macc were getting joy in wide areas being positive and looking to go 1v1.

There were strong areas in possession with calmness on the ball and searching for the right pass.

The main strengths from the game was calmness in possession and being composed in front of goal.
